This is a brief summary of the methodology employed in the development and preparation of this publication. First, the most relevant existing preliminary reference publication and web sites were identified. Then a preliminary draft was developed. Staff from the Literacy Office and John Griffin, Contractor, met with primary stakeholders to identify what literacy-related information would be most helpful to meeting their literacy-related needs. Among others, these primary stakeholders included, but were not limited to: Nevada Department of Education's Adult Education Office, Directors of Adult Basic Education (ABE) in programs funded by the Adult Education Literacy Act (AEFLA), Nevada Department of Education and elementary and secondary education programs, and operators of pre-kindergarten programs in Nevada Based on the primary stakeholders' input, the preliminary draft was refined and a PowerPoint presentation was prepared. Public meetings were advertised and held to acquire input from other persons and organizations. Persons representing public schools, adult education programs, libraries, correctional institutions, social service agencies, and other similar organizations attended the meetings and offered input.
